Seed germination is significantly affected by temperature. When it is cool, seeds are slower to germinate than when it is warm. If conditions are too cool or too hot, seeds won't germinate at all.

Fescue grass seed should be planted at a depth of about 1/4 to 1/2 inch. This shallow planting allows the seeds to germinate effectively while ensuring they receive adequate moisture and sunlight. It's important not to bury the seeds too deep, as they may struggle to emerge. After planting, lightly raking the soil can help ensure good seed-to-soil contact.

A bushel of fescue seed typically weighs around 14 to 15 pounds. The exact weight can vary slightly depending on factors like moisture content and seed variety. Fescue is commonly used for pasture and lawn applications due to its hardiness and adaptability.
